DuRoBo Krono Brings an AI-Powered Pocket ePaper Focus Hub to the US

Trying to read or think on a phone never quite works. Notifications interrupt articles halfway through, feeds wait one swipe away from whatever you were concentrating on, and even long reads become just another tab competing for attention. E‑readers tried to solve this, but most stopped at books and stayed locked into one ecosystem. DuRoBo, a Dutch e‑paper specialist, is bringing Krono to CES 2026 in Las Vegas with a different ambition, treating focus, reflection, and idea capture as equally important.

Krono is a pocket‑sized smart ePaper focus hub that has made waves in Europe and is now entering the US market. It wraps a 6.13‑inch E Ink Carta 1200 display with 300 PPI clarity into a minimalist, mechanical‑inspired body that measures 154 × 80 × 9 mm and weighs about 173 g. It is for capturing and shaping thoughts with on‑device AI, ambient audio, and a Smart Dial that feels more tactile than tapping glass.

Designer: DuRoBo

The paper‑like screen, anti‑glare etching, and dual‑tone frontlight make it comfortable for long reads, whether books, saved articles, or PDFs. The compact body feels closer to a large phone than a tablet, which encourages carrying it everywhere as a dedicated space for slower content. The display mimics paper well enough that you can read for hours without the eye strain from backlit screens.

The Smart Dial and Axis bar are the main interaction story. The dial lets you flip pages, adjust brightness or volume, and, with a long‑press, open Spark, Krono’s idea vault. The Axis along the top rear houses eight breathing lights that glow subtly while you read or work, reinforcing the sense of a calm, separate device. The dial and lights give Krono a more analog feel, turning navigation and focus into something you do with your hand.

Spark is where AI enters. Press and hold the dial to dictate a thought, meeting note, or passing idea, and Krono records it, transcribes it with speech‑to‑text, and runs an AI summary that turns it into a structured note. Text Mode lets you refine that note on the e‑paper screen. The whole process happens on‑device, keeping ideas private and the interface calm.

Libby AI is the on‑device assistant that answers prompts and helps with outlines or clarifications without dragging you into a browser. Krono runs Android 15 with full Google Play Store access, powered by an octa‑core processor, 6 GB of RAM, and 128 GB of storage, so it can run Kindle, Notion, or other tools. DuRoBo’s own interface keeps the experience geometric and minimal.

The built‑in speaker and Bluetooth audio are part of the focus story. You can listen to music, podcasts, or audiobooks while reading or writing, turning Krono into a self‑contained environment for commutes or late‑night sessions. The 3,950 mAh battery and tuned refresh algorithms support long stretches of use, not constant app‑hopping, which is what you want from a device that is supposed to be a reprieve from the usual screen.

Krono’s CES 2026 appearance is more than just another e‑reader launch. It is DuRoBo’s attempt to give US readers and thinkers a pocketable device that treats focus, reflection, and idea capture as first‑class design problems. The specs matter, but the real promise is a small, quiet object that can sit between a book and a phone, borrowing the best of both without inheriting their worst habits.

Instagram says accounts ‘are secure’ after wave of suspicious password reset requests

If you received a bunch of password reset requests from Instagram recently, you're not alone. Malwarebytes, an antivirus software company, initially reported that there was a data breach revealing the "sensitive information" of 17.5 million Instagram users. Malwarebytes added that the leak included Instagram usernames, physical addresses, phone numbers, email addresses and more. However, Instagram said there was no breach and that user accounts were "secure."

In Malwarebytes post, the company added that the "data is available for sale on the dark web and can be abused by cybercriminals." Malwarebytes noted in an email to its customers that it discovered the breach during its routine dark web scan and that it's tied to a potential incident related to an Instagram API exposure from 2024.

The reported breach has resulted in users receiving several emails from Instagram about password reset requests. According to Malwarebytes, the leaked information could lead to more serious attacks, like phishing attempts or account takeovers. In response, Instagram posted on X that users can ignore the recent emails requesting password resets.

"We fixed an issue that let an external party request password reset emails for some people," Instagram's post on X read. "There was no breach of our systems and your Instagram accounts are secure."

While Instagram said this isn't a data breach, its parent company has been in hot water for data breaches in the past. If you haven't already, it's always a good idea to turn on two-factor authentication and change your password. Even better, you can review what devices are logged into your Instagram account in Meta's Accounts Center.

Don’t count on Baldur’s Gate 3 coming to Switch 2, as least for now

Nintendo Switch 2 owners can forget about seeing Baldur’s Gate 3 in the Nintendo Store, at least as of now. In a Reddit AMA, Larian Studio's CEO, Swen Vicke, said that the team would have loved to bring the title to Switch 2, but "it wasn't our decision to make."

As cryptic as that may sound, Vicke's response hints that either Wizards of the Coast, which owns the Dungeons and Dragons IP that Baldur's Gate 3 is set in, or Nintendo is behind the lack of a port. When it comes to Wizards of the Coast, rumors have circulated that the game studio and Wizards of the Coast may have a strained relationship. On the other hand, Larian Studios' technical director, Bert van Semmertier, revealed in a response to another AMA question that the studio just released Divinity: Original Sin 2 on the Switch 2, adding that "we love the platform and we will certainly consider Switch 2 for the next Divinity game."

There's still a chance that Wizards of the Coast decides to hire another studio to pursue a port in the future, but there's been no indication yet. As for why Larian Studios won't be behind a potential Switch 2 port, the developer said in a statement last year that it would no longer develop any major content updates or expansions for Baldur's Gate 3, nor work on a sequel.

SpaceX can deploy 7,500 more Starlink Gen2 satellites with FCC approval

The Federal Communications Commission has approved SpaceX’s request to deploy an additional 7,500 Gen2 Starlink satellites, allowing the company to launch 15,000 in all. It has also allowed SpaceX to upgrade its Gen2 satellites with “advanced form factors and cutting-edge technology,” to operate across more frequencies and to add more orbital shells to optimize coverage and performance. This approval will give the company’s fleet a boost and will allow it to offer internet and mobile services to more parts of the globe. The satellites will also enable SpaceX to offer “direct-to-cell connectivity outside the United States and supplemental coverage” within the US.

In the United States, SpaceX has a partnership with T-Mobile, which gives its subscribers access to satellite-to-phone services. It enables subscribers to send texts and access compatible apps even in remote locations. The companies are also planning to roll out voice calls over satellite in the future.

As Ars Technica notes, the FCC’s announcement comes after SpaceX revealed that it was moving 4,400 satellites from an altitude of 341 miles down to 298 miles to reduce the risk of collision. SpaceX originally asked for permission to deploy 29,988 second-generation Starlinks in 2020, but the FCC only granted it permission for 7,500 in 2022. Back then the commission said that it was giving SpaceX a limited approval to help maintain a safe space environment due to concerns about orbital debris.

The CES companies hoping your brain is the next big thing in computing

At every CES I’ve ever been to, there’s been one or two gadgets promising to boost your mental health. In recent years, the number of companies making forays into this space has grown, and will likely continue to do so in the future. Could it be, much like the number of people wearing heart-monitoring wearables today, everyone will be strapping an EEG to their skulls a decade or so down the line? It’s more likely than you think, so it’s worth asking what these devices are good for, what benefit they could bring, and where does the science end and the hype begin.

An Electroencephalogram (EEG) is a clinical tool to monitor the electrical activity of our brains. Put very simply, our minds are constantly moving ions around, and when they reach the scalp, it’s possible to measure those ions. By placing electrodes on the scalp, you can record the changes in voltages pushed out by our brains more or less in real time. These voltages are commonly grouped into categories, which are often described as brain waves. Each one represents a different state of mind: Gamma (hard thinking), Beta (anxious or active), Alpha (relaxed), Theta (creative, or dreaming) and Delta (asleep). 

Professor Karl Friston at University College London is one of the world’s most influential neuroscientists and an expert in brain imaging. He explained that these technologies can be used to diagnose issues both in the structure and function of the brain. And while there are many technologies which can look at how our brains work, “we’re a long way away from understanding the brain like we understand the heart.” Broadly speaking, EEGs are a fairly simple tool for looking at how our minds work, but they have one benefit over more complex methods such as fMRI (functional Magnetic Resonance Imaging), since they work in real time.

Consumer-use EEGs are nothing new — in 2011 I tested the Zeo Mobile, a small device which you stuck to your forehead and wore overnight. It monitored how well you slept and sounded an alarm when you were at the top of a sleep cycle, so you woke up pretty easily. It worked well but with one downside: It’s hard to sleep with a hard plastic puck stuck to your forehead.

EEGs are more recently used as part of brain computer interfaces, or for neurofeedback tools to help you calibrate the quality of your meditation. InteraXon, for instance, makes the Muse headbands which will monitor your brain waves, telling you when you shift states. Last year, EEG startup Neurable partnered with Master & Dynamic to launch the MW75S Neuro, a pair of high-end headphones designed to track your focus levels. When your attention starts to wane, the system will alert you, advising you to take a rest with the hope of alleviating burnout.

At CES this year, Neurable announced a partnership with HP’s gaming arm HyperX to produce EEG headsets with specific benefits for gamers. As gamers are looking for any way to improve their performance, the company has developed algorithms and training programs to help. You might already know that being in a place of high stress isn’t great for your concentration and focus. Consequently, Neurable research scientist Dr. Alicia Howell-Munson walked me through a system that encourages you to reach a state of calm focus with demonstrable improvements in reaction time and accuracy. It’s a system that was initially designed in partnership with Singapore’s Air Force to help ensure pilots remain in a state of calm focus. 

I sat through this demo myself, initially testing my skills in Aimlabs (a tool people use to test their reflexes) where my accuracy and reaction times were measured. Then, while wearing Neurable’s headset, I had to practice focusing my attention on a galaxy of dots, the greater my focus, the slower and closer together the dots got. That wasn’t an easy process, and it took me nearly five minutes to reach the point where I could push all of the dots to coalesce into a single point on the screen. But, when I had, I retook the shooting gallery, and saw dramatic spikes in my performance. My accuracy increased from 91.3 to 99.1 percent, while my reaction time fell from 623ms to 532ms. 

Neurable HyperX headset
Neurable HyperX headset
Daniel Cooper for Engadget

Neurable believes that its systems, which are designed to integrate with any manufacturer’s gear, has the potential to dramatically increase a person’s brain health and productivity. For instance, by taking a break when a person’s focus started to wane, they were able to bounce back and function for far longer than if they’d simply pushed harder. Similarly, the company can advise on your cognitive speed and brain age and guide you toward making healthy choices. The company says that this isn’t just about wellness, either, as being able to identify loss of focus is vital, for instance, to help reduce auto accidents when truck drivers feel fatigued. 

Co-founder Adam Molnar explained that the benefits of this technology compound over time, so the more practice a user has in finding that mental state of calm focus, the easier it will be to maintain it for longer. CEO Ramses Alcaide added the company’s aim is to enable people to visualize the often invisible symptoms of cognitive stress to ensure they’re looking after themselves. He added that one thing that separates Neurable from other companies is that it’s looking at far finer-grain detail from its EEG data. 

MyWaves
MyWaves
Daniel Cooper for Engadget

There are plenty of companies at CES that are using EEGs for more specific goals, such as MyWaves. It uses an EEG as part of its broader offering to use sound patterns to make it easier to go to sleep. It sells you a pricey forehead-worn EEG which you wear for a few nights over the course of a year. From there, the system produces a half hour audio file that will mirror the pattern of your delta brainwaves. It claims that, if you listen to the track before you go to bed, the experience of hearing your delta waves will help you fall asleep faster and experience more REM sleep.

And there are plenty of companies which are building EEGs for you to wear to keep an eye on your mental health. Brain-Life, for instance, showed off an early prototype of Focus+, a headband EEG with a companion app that can offer feedback on your cognitive load. It can also tell you how long you can sustain your attention and how well your mind relaxes and recovers. The company didn’t have details on when the hardware would be available or how much it cost, as it’s still early days.

BrainEULink.
BrainEULink.
Daniel Cooper for Engadget

There is broad potential to use an EEG as a brain computer interface, such as the one worked on by Braineulink. That company has combined an EEG with an AR headset to enable people to interact with the world just with their brains. For instance, in a demonstration in the show floor at CES, I was able to turn a light on and off by “focusing” on it, although it’s hard to know how useful that would be in, for instance, creating an assistive device for folks with limited mobility. Like Brain-Life, it’s early days, and so there’s no product that we can point to, but it’s clear we’re going to see more startups looking to enter this world. 

Brain-Life
Brain-Life
Daniel Cooper for Engadget

As EEGs become more commonplace, it’s likely they’ll be packaged in smaller devices which fit more seamlessly into our lives. One such example is NAOX, a French startup which has built a wearable, clinical-grade EEG into a pair of earbuds for the sort of longitudinal testing required to diagnose conditions like epilepsy. But the company is also planning on incorporating the technology into a pair of true wireless earbuds.These headphones won’t be arriving until the end of 2026, but Naox says the tech is small enough that it can be integrated with other companies earbuds. Consequently, it’s certainly plausible we could see plenty of earbuds that will keep an eye on our brain health as a side hustle. 

Naox
Naox
Daniel Cooper for Engadget

NAOX was co-founded by Dr. Michel Le Van Quyen who, at a talk in London in December 2025, talked about the rationale for creating an in-ear ECG. Essentially, he was looking to build a brain equivalent to the Apple Watch’s continuous heart rate monitoring (and ECG). I was curious about the science behind an ear-mounted EEG given they commonly use the scalp. Professor Friston said that an ear-mounted EEG is potentially more useful as “you can get slightly closer to the sources of activity.” And that it makes a lot of sense for a consumer-grade EEG to be added to wireless earbuds given their utility in practices like meditation.

Naox's prototype TWS earbuds sensors.
Naox's prototype TWS earbuds sensors.
Daniel Cooper for Engadget

One downside of the proliferation of wearable EEGs is that it could lead users to jump to the wrong conclusions about their mental health. For instance, if someone is to be diagnosed with a condition such as epilepsy, they need to undergo a 24-hour perambulatory EEG. As Professor Friston explained, the recording of that 24 hour EEG would be “carefully scrutinized by experts who are able to run a differential diagnosis ... to specify what further investigations are required.” He, like a lot of clinicians, is concerned about ill-informed consumers using these devices to make medical interventions without consulting a professional. 

Friston added that people shouldn’t expect wearable EEGs to be magic bullets for their brain health or cognition. He said the best way for a consumer to approach them is by treating them with the same level of reverence as a household thermometer. “Are thermometers useful in managing the wellness of my children?, Yes,” he explained, “can your thermometer tell you what particular virus you have? Absolutely not.” “In the context of well-being and to augment or validate practices such as mindfulness and meditation, they can be fun and useful quantitative devices.” But, fundamentally, that is all he feels they can be, especially right now.

2026 ROG Zephyrus Duo, ASUS Zenbook DUO: Versatility You Can Use Today

We have seen quite a number of laptops bearing mind-blowing flexible screens that fold or roll, and while they do help push the envelope of laptop design, they might be the future, but it is definitely not yet here. Foldables still scratch easily and are expensive, rollables are at a concept stage, and both rely on technology that is impressive in a demo booth but nerve-wracking when you actually need to get work done and cannot afford downtime or repair bills.

At CES 2026, ASUS and its gaming brand Republic of Gamers are offering two designs for people who need to get stuff done here and now. Although less spectacular than a screen that folds like paper, the ROG Zephyrus Duo 2026 (GX561) and the ASUS Zenbook DUO 2026 (UX8407) promise a more versatile and more reliable experience, using two rigid OLED panels, conventional hinges, and software layouts that treat dual screens as a workflow multiplier instead of a party trick.

Designer: ASUS

Dual Screens, Multiple Possibilities

With a foldable laptop, you get a large screen that folds down to the size of a normal laptop, or a laptop-sized screen that folds down to half its size. A rollable laptop, on the other hand, starts with a normal size and then expands for more real estate. They both try to offer more screen space with a manageable footprint, but it is still a single panel with a limited set of poses. You can fold it like a book or lay it flat, but you cannot flip one half around into a true tent or dual-monitor arrangement, and the panel itself stays soft and fragile under your fingertips.

The dual-screen design sported by the new Zephyrus Duo and Zenbook DUO uses two independent but connected screens, practically dual monitors connected by a hinge. They are conventional, rigid OLED panels, so none of the soft, scratch-prone flexible displays of foldables. It feels almost like a normal laptop, just one that has a second monitor permanently attached, hinged, and ready to be stood up, laid flat, or folded back into tent mode for sharing across a table.

More importantly, however, this design offers more versatility in terms of how you actually use the machine throughout the day. You can use only a single screen in laptop mode if space is a constraint or if you want to stay focused. You can flip the whole thing into tent mode to share your screen with someone sitting across from you. You can detach the keyboard entirely and stand both panels up as a tiny dual-screen desk, with the keyboard floating wherever your hands are most comfortable. ASUS brings this design to two different kinds of laptops, really just two sides of the same coin, offering the same core idea with the flexibility you can use today.

ROG Zephyrus Duo 2026 (GX561): Not Just a Gaming Laptop

This is not the first Zephyrus Duo, but the first one launched nearly six years ago was more of a one-and-a-half-screen laptop. There was a smaller touchscreen right above the keyboard that offered some space for tool palettes and chat windows, but it was still very much a secondary strip. This 2026 redesign, in contrast, is a bold new direction, going full dual-screen with two large OLED panels and a detachable keyboard like no other gaming laptop has dared to go.

It is a true gaming laptop, of course, and the specs show its pedigree. An Intel Core Ultra 9 processor, paired with up to an NVIDIA GeForce RTX 5090 Laptop GPU pushing up to 135W TGP, backed by up to 64GB of LPDDR5X memory and up to 2TB of PCIe Gen5 SSD storage with easy swap access. The 90Wh battery supports fast charging, hitting 50% in 30 minutes.

The main display is ROG Nebula HDR, a 3K OLED panel running at 120Hz with 0.2 ms response time, HDR 1100 nits peak brightness, 100% DCI-P3 coverage, and ΔE below 1 color accuracy, protected by Corning Glass DXC. All of that is cooled by ROG’s Intelligent Cooling system, with liquid metal on the CPU, a vapor chamber, graphite sheets, and 0 dB Ambient Cooling mode for silent operation when you are not rendering or fragging.

At 6.28 lb and just 0.77 inches thin, it is heavy enough to remind you there is serious silicon inside, but still portable enough to live in a backpack. The machine includes Wi-Fi 7, Thunderbolt 4, HDMI 2.1, USB 3.2 Gen 2 Type-A, and an SD card slot, plus a six-speaker system with two tweeters and four woofers running Dolby Atmos, so you can actually enjoy game audio without always reaching for headphones.

Where the ROG Zephyrus Duo 2026 really shines is in versatility. Because a laptop that can run AAA games can practically do anything as well, including content creation, programming, video editing, and 3D work. Designers and creatives will definitely love the freedom such a design offers, paired with powerful hardware that does not compromise just to fit two screens. You can keep After Effects timelines on one panel while the preview lives on the other, or split code and output, or run a game on the main screen with Discord and guides on the second, all without alt-tabbing or shrinking windows.

ASUS Zenbook DUO 2026 (UX8407): Dual-Screen Goes Lux

The ASUS Zenbook DUO 2026 shaves off some of the gaming hardware to offer a dual-screen laptop that is slimmer, lighter, and a little more stylish. It is no slouch, though, and carries plenty of muscle to handle any productivity task you might throw at it. That also includes content creation, with a bit of light gaming on the side when you want to unwind between meetings or deadlines and do not need RTX power for every session.

The Zenbook DUO 2026 runs a next-gen Intel Core Ultra processor with up to 50 TOPS NPU for AI workloads, paired with Intel Arc integrated graphics, up to 32GB of memory, and up to 2TB of SSD storage. It supports up to 45W TDP with a dual-fan thermal solution, keeping the machine stable during sustained loads without the heavy cooling overhead of a discrete GPU, which helps keep the chassis thin and light.

The main display is an ASUS Lumina Pro OLED with 1000 nits peak brightness, and both screens are treated with the same level of care, making them equally usable for productivity, media, and light creative work. What differentiates this next-gen dual-screen from its predecessor is the new hinge design that puts the screens closer together. With thinner bezels, they now sit just 8.28mm apart, a 70% reduction, and they almost look like a single continuous piece.

ASUS has adopted its Ceraluminum material for the Zenbook DUO 2026’s laptop lid, bottom case, and kickstand, making it not only look and feel more luxurious but also be a bit more resilient to accidents and daily wear. The Zenbook DUO weighs just 1.65kg and has a 5% smaller footprint than previous generations, which makes it easier to carry and fit on smaller desks or café tables.

It is packed with ports, including two Thunderbolt 4 connections, HDMI 2.1, USB 3.2 Gen 2 Type-A, and an audio jack, plus six speakers with two front-firing tweeters and four woofers for surprisingly rich audio from a thin chassis. The keyboard connects via magnetic pogo pins or Bluetooth, and the machine supports ASUS Pen 3.0, turning both screens into writable surfaces for notes, sketches, or annotations during video calls or brainstorming sessions.

Like the Zephyrus Duo, the Zenbook DUO 2026 can be used in multiple orientations. Laptop mode with the keyboard on top of the lower screen for traditional clamshell use. Desktop mode with both screens stacked or side-by-side, the detachable keyboard placed separately, and the built-in kickstand propping the whole thing up like a tiny dual-monitor workstation. Tent mode for presentations or sharing content across a table without needing an external display or awkward screen mirroring. The flexibility is the point, and it works without asking you to trust a flexible panel not to crease or scratch under normal use.

Trade-offs and Potential

Dual-screen laptops are not perfect, of course. You need to keep track of a separate keyboard you hope you will not lose, though that is also the case for some foldable laptops anyway, and the detachable keyboard is also what lets both the Zephyrus Duo and Zenbook DUO behave like tiny dual-monitor desks in tent or desktop modes. These machines are easily heavier than single-screen laptops with equivalent specs, and they will likely be priced firmly in premium territory, though still far below the stratospheric costs of early foldables.

There is also that unavoidable divider between the two screens, though ASUS has gotten it down to 8.28 mm on the Zenbook DUO, and at that point it starts to feel more like a subtle pause than a major interruption. The hinge is still visible, the gap is still there, but it is less about accepting compromise and more about acknowledging that two rigid, high-quality OLED panels with a small gap are more practical than one fragile foldable panel with no gap at all.

Despite those limitations, these designs offer a kind of versatility that neither conventional laptops nor foldable laptops can match. You get to decide how to use the laptop, unrestricted by a single panel or a prescribed set of folds. You can boost your productivity with two screens for timelines and tools, or save space with just one when you are working in a tight spot. You can stand them up for presentations, lay them flat for collaborative work, or use them as a traditional clamshell when muscle memory takes over.

Maybe someday, we will have foldable laptops that can bend both ways, support multiple modes, and will not easily scratch with a fingernail or develop a permanent crease after a few months of daily folding. But if you want to be productive and create content today, the ROG Zephyrus Duo 2026 and ASUS Zenbook DUO 2026 could very well be among the most productive and most versatile laptops of 2026, delivering the dual-screen promise without the fragility, the expense, or the anxiety that comes with carrying a piece of still-experimental tech into the real world.

The robots we saw at CES 2026: The lovable, the creepy and the utterly confusing

CES always has its share of attention-grabbing robots. But this year in particular seemed to be a landmark year for robotics. The advancement in AI technology has not only given robots better “brains,” it’s enabled new levels of autonomy and given rise to an ambitious, if sometimes questionable, vision for our robot-filled future.

From sassy humanoids to AI-powered pets and chore-handling assistants, we sought out as many cute, strange and capable robots as we could find in Las Vegas. These are the ones that made the biggest impression.

Agibot's X2 humanoid robot.
Agibot's X2 humanoid robot.
Karissa Bell for Engadget

Of all the humanoids we saw at CES, Agibot's made the biggest impression. The company was showing off two models: the larger A2 and the smaller X2 (pictured above). The latter impressed us with its dance moves — the company told us it can learn surprisingly complex choreography — but the A2 turned out to be surprisingly capable at chatting up CES goers.

Later in the show, we came across the A2 at IntBot's booth, where the company had custom versions of both Agibot humanoids "running" their booth. I spent several minutes talking with "Nylo" and was genuinely impressed by its conversational skills, even if its roasts could use a little work. — Karissa Bell, Senior Reporter

Dreame was back this year with some wild robot vacuums. The company showed of the Cyber 10 Ultra, a robot vacuum with a multipurpose extendable arm. The arm, which we got a glimpse of at last year's show, can pick up stuff, but it also has its own cleaning attachments, allowing the robot to clean hard-to-reach corners and other spots that wouldn't otherwise be accessible.

Dreame also brought its latest wild concept, the Cyber X, which has legs that propel it up and down full-size staircases. The legs are somewhat unsettling — they look alarmingly similar to mini chainsaws — but watching it glide up and down stairs was impressive all the same. — KB

OlloBot is one of those semi-ridiculous CES robots that's just impossible not to smile at. It has the goofiest face, with top-sitting frog eyes slapped onto a tablet where its mouth is displayed. Then, on top of that, it has a patch of soft fur on its neck and nowhere else on its body, which is penguin shaped and complete with flappy little arms. There are two versions of OlloBot, one that's short with a fixed neck and another where the neck can stretch out to make it much taller. And of course, it can be dressed up in silly outfits.

It's a family-focused robot that responds to voice commands and touch, and is meant to capture memories as they happen, snapping pics and videos for its diary of notable moments. It can be used to make calls and control smart home devices. Everything is stored locally in its removable heart module, and there's a companion app for additional interactions. — Cheyenne MacDonald, Weekend Editor

A robot with a dust pan like appendage dumps toys into a bin
A robot with a dust pan like appendage dumps toys into a bin.
Cheyenne MacDonald for Engadget

Sure, we've seen multiple robots (particularly robovacuums) that can pick objects up off the floor and put them away to make homes tidier, but this one is cute and has a little face. Instead of using an arm to grab one thing at a time, Clutterbot's Rovie has a dustpan-style tray with two sweepers that fold out from its front. It drives around and, using computer vision, identifies toys that have been left on the floor and scoops them up. Then, it dumps them in a designated bin where they're consolidated and out of the way. 

It's still in the R&D phase, a team member said when I visited the booth, but this is one I'm hoping to see become a real, purchasable product soon. For parents of small children who are constantly leaving their toys around, it would be pretty convenient to have a tiny robot picking up after them. Also for me, who doesn't have children but a very sweet and hardworking cat who loves to steal socks and then deliver them as if they're her kills, leaving socks scattered all over the house. Clutterbot team, if you're reading this, please add socks to the list of items Rovie can sweep up. — CM

Not to be outdone, Roborock also brought a stairclimbing robot vacuum to CES, Saros Rover. And, unlike Dreame's prototype, the Roborock can also clean the stairs while it climbs. No word on when it will be available or how much it might cost (probably a lot!) but the company says it is "a real product in development." -KB

CLOiD folded laundry at LG's CES booth.
CLOiD folded laundry at LG's CES booth.
Karissa Bell for Engadget

LG's CLOiD was definitely the most ambitious robot we saw at CES 2026. The company showed its home helper concept (slowly) folding and sorting laundry, fetching drinks from the fridge, putting food in the oven and retrieving a set of lost keys. But while the 15-minute demo gave us a tantalizing look at the appliance maker's vision for a "zero labor home," it's unlikely to be anything more than a slick demo anytime soon. The company has made no commitment to actually make a version of CLOiD people can actually buy. — KB
